The typical process I follow in working with students is to first understand what specific topics he or she is struggling with, review of the syllabus, description of my style of tutoring, and then quickly getting into the material itself. This may includes exercises, homeworks, quizzes, or even presentations.
I have worked with clients throughout the United States, at both the undergraduate and graduate level. I have also worked with several students from other regions of the world (an example is Saudi Arabia). Additionally, I have a few clients who are in high school, but are taking college courses, such as accounting or finance.
I would recommend that the student seek someone who has very strong credentials, is a native English speaker, and who has long experience teaching finance and/or accounting. Also, hourly rate is important, but it is best to have a $70 per hour tutor who can, in 1 hour, teach the same material as another tutor who takes 3 hours to teach it, at $30 an hour.

A few things worth thinking about before reaching out
It really comes down to asking the teacher just one question, after explaining one's circumstances: if you were in my shoes, what would you do? And then, listen very carefully. The professor should have a very clear idea of what it takes to succeed in his or her class.
